Eu queria passar para o TypeScript a partir do JS tradicional porque gosto da sintaxe semelhante ao c #. Meu problema é que não consigo descobrir como declarar classes estáticas no TypeScript.
Em C #, geralmente uso classes estáticas para organizar variáveis e métodos, reunindo-os em uma classe nomeada, sem a necessidade de instanciar um objeto. No vanilla JS, eu costumava fazer isso com um objeto JS simples:
var myStaticClass = {
property: 10,
method: function(){}
}
No TypeScript, prefiro minha abordagem C-sharpy, mas parece que as classes estáticas não existem no TS. Qual é a solução apropriada para esse problema?